Vulnerable household Scheme!

Hi everyone - hope I'm not repeating someone elses good work but didn't want anyone to miss out.

I read on another forum that some water companies offer a percentage off the bill in certain circumstances so I decided it was worth dropping an email to my company - severn trent.

They sent me an application form and because I have 3 children and claim tax credits my application was successful. I got their reply last night to say "this will take effect from 22nd Sept 06 and will cover charges for the 12 months up to Sept 07, at this time we will remind you that you need to reapply, Bills will continue to be issued as normal but you will not be charged more than the average household bill, currently £301.00 as from April 06".

YIPPEEEEE - my last bill for half a yr was £276 so I will be saving loads and felt it was important if only one person benefits from my thread I'll be happy. I would presume most companies offer something you just have to ask!

  • This is a scheme that I think all water companies have just the larger ones promote it more than others. It's a government run scheme.

    Bascially if you have a water meter and either have 3 kids or a medical condition which requires you to use more water AND you are on certain benefits you can apply to pay a capped charge.

    Definately call up and check cos it can reduce your bill
